Basel : A Quick Look
Basel is located in the northern part of Switzerland on the Rhine, at the mouth of the Birs and Wiese rivers where the French, German and Swiss borders meet. Basel is home to Switzerland 's oldest university founded by Pope Pius II in 1460 who had been in Basel for the Ecumenical Council (1431-1439). With the Dutch scholar Erasmus teaching at the university (1521-1529), the city became a center for humanism and the reformation of Switzerland. Erasmus is considered as the greatest scholar of northern Renaissance, the first editor New Testament who helped build what may be called the liberal liberation of European culture.
The Basler Lawn Tennis Club
While playing the European tour in 1980, Beeyong Sison first learned of the Basler Lawn Tennis Club (BLTC est. 1907) when he was invited to become a member of the club's Inter-Club team by his colleagues and friends, Edgar Schurmann and Markus Guenhardt, both were members of the Swiss Davis and King's Cup teams.
Basler Lawn tennis Club (BLTC) has a rich tradition and history which dates back to 1911 when the first international championships was held. The golden era for BLTC was when they won the prestigious Swiss National Inter-Club A League Championships in 1957, 1959, 1960, 1961, and again in 1963. The resurgence of the BLTC era was exemplified during Beeyong Sison's tenure as player and leader when they won the Swiss Championships in 1982, 1988 and 1991. Some members of the BLTC team were named to the Swiss Davis Cup team.
Beeyong Sison was recruited as the club's foreign import in 1981 where he subsequently led the club the following year to its first Swiss National Team Championship Trophy in 1982 after 19 years. Sison was named the league's most valuable player after winning all his singles and doubles matches throughout the season. During tournament breaks Sison was involved in the club's junior training program which provided the youth of the much needed encouragement and guidance.
